Legislator Donnelly Honors Cardiologist at Town of Babylon Free Heart Screening Event

Kavesteen

 

According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), 1 in every 4 American deaths is from heart disease, making it the leading cause of death for both men and women. In an effort to educate the community regarding heart disease and stroke prevention, Town of Babylon Supervisor Rich Schaffer and Town Clerk Gerry Compitello recently presented a free Heart and Health Event with Dr. David Kavesteen, a well-respected board-certified cardiologist, providing complimentary screenings. Suffolk Legislator Tom Donnelly (D-Huntington Station), who assisted in organizing and promoting the program, attended and presented a Certificate of Recognition to Dr. Kavesteen.

Held on April 12 at the Spangle Drive Senior Center in North Babylon, interested residents 16 and older received free blood pressure, pulmonary function, EKG and pulse oxygen tests, screening for high blood pressure, lung function, heart-rhythm rate and body oxygenation. Afterwards, participants had an opportunity to get answers to their medical questions from Dr. Kavesteen. All procedures were “completely painless” and no medical insurance was required.

“In the United States, someone has a heart attack every 40 seconds,” said Legislator Donnelly. “As with any disease, the best treatment is prevention through early detection and intervention. I join with the entire community in thanking the Town of Babylon and Dr. Kavesteen for providing these free screenings for our residents.”
